Globe-trotting nun to appear at Tack Center

For Hub City Times
SPENCER — Sister Nancy Murray, a member of the Adrian Dominican Sisters, will perform the one-woman play “Saint Catherine of Siena: A Woman for Our Times” on Sept. 17 at 2 p.m. at Spencer’s LuCille Tack Center for the Arts.
Dramatizing the 14th-century saint’s life in colorful snippets, Murray portrays a courageous woman who was “feisty but lovable, direct but gentle.” St. Catherine devoted herself to the poor and the sick, dictated hundreds of letters to influential people, and convinced the pope to return to Rome after 68 years in France.
Murray grew up near Chicago during the 1960s, the oldest daughter in a large, creative family that had a strong interest in theater. After high school and a one-year stint in Rotary International, she joined the Adrian Dominican Sisters and now makes sharing St. Catherine’s story and message her full-time ministry.
